With thousands of options available, vehicle owners are often confused when it comes to their vehicle's oil. This very important detail is one of the most common overlooked aspects of a vehicle.
Standard oil often references the natural crude oil used for engines. This is the most common oil type found in stores. Synthetic oil is a blend of crude oil and other chemical compounds. A long scientific process is used to break down crude oil and combine it with other chemicals. Once completed, the synthetic oil is lighter in weight, less thick and more performance enhanced.
The ideal oil for your vehicle should be found in the owner's manual. It's always best to look for the correct type.
